#3 Luis Suárez - Liverpool (2011 to 2014) and Uruguay

El Pistolero (The Pistol) had a very eventful stay in the Premier League and it was with a mix of sadness and relief that greeted his eventual move to FC Barcelona in the summer of 2014.

Opposing fans especially those who identify with the red part of Manchester will readily point towards the alleged racist incident with Patrice Evra which led to him being banned for 8 games or the biting incident with Chelsea’s Branislav Ivanovic in 2013, an incident that got him banned for 10 games.

Put these two unfortunate incidents and the many accusations of diving aside and what you get is a supremely gifted individual who was, without doubt, one of the most exciting players to ever grace the league.

A brilliant player whose edge-of-the-seat style always kept viewers enraptured, he made the sublime look ordinary and scored goals that defied description.

The central catalyst in Liverpool’s ultimately doomed title chase in 2014, the Uruguayan was incredibly popular with the Kop and was the nightmare of Premier League defenders with his dribbling and elusiveness.

With a work rate matched by a prodigious delivery rate in terms of goals and assists; the Uruguayan marksman got 69 goals and 43 assists in just 110 league matches.
